The document provides an introduction to the seal of Neumann University. The seal contains symbols that represent the university's founding by the Sisters of St. Francis of Philadelphia and its mission rooted in the teachings of St. Francis and St. Paul. The motto "Live the Truth in Love" comes from a passage by St. Paul urging believers to profess the truth in love. The seal depicts symbols like the Chi-Rho, gospel book, tau cross, and knotted cord that reference the university's Franciscan origins and values of embracing truth, love, knowledge, and service.
3. What is the source of the motto?
In his letter to the Ephesians(4:15), St.
Paul urges us:
“Rather let us profess the truth in love,
and grow to the full maturity
of Christ the Head”
5. The motto reminds us
of the importance
of educating
both mind and heart.
6. What are the symbols in the seal ?
CHI-RHO
GOSPEL BOOK
KNOTTED CORD
TAU
CROWN
GLOBE
7. The CHI-RHO consists
of the first two Greek
letters that spell the
name of Christ, the
Source of Truth and
Love.
8. The GOSPEL BOOK
reminds us that Francis
desired to imitate Christ
by the manner in which
he lived, embracing
everyone as sister and
brother.
9. The TAU (Greek letter “T”),
was often used by
St. Francis of Assisi.
It is a sign of the Cross
and a challenge to live a
life rooted in Truth and
Love.
10. The CROWN symbolizes
Mary, Mother of Jesus.
She is the model of the
virtues embodied in the
mission of Neumann
University.
11. The original
name of the university,
Our Lady of Angels,
was chosen
to honor Mary,
Mother and Queen.
12. The GLOBE reminds us
that knowledge is a gift
to be shared widely
in the service of others.
13. The KNOTTED CORD,
a Franciscan symbol,
expresses the dedication of
the Sisters of St. Francis of
Philadelphia, founders of
Neumann University.
